27.0% of residents in St Morris live with a long-term health condition — around the middle of the range. It ranks 7,823rd of 13,181 suburbs nationally.

Among its neighbours it's higher than Firle, Beulah Park and Trinity Gardens, but lower than Maylands (SA), Payneham South and Kensington Gardens.
